Abstract:
The evaluation confirmed the presence of archaeological remains on the site. From the analysis of the material recovered, it seemed that the deposits encountered were all disturbed and redeposited by the construction of the railway. However, given the limited depth of the trenches and the disturbance by recent services it could not be stated that no intact strata survived on the development area. The disturbance encountered could have been localised and the depth of the disturbance remained unknown. [Au(abr)]
